Add-on Skills are a mechanic that serve as a way to make your characters stronger after you reach class level caps. Gaining enough EXP at max level will reward you with Class N-EX-Cubes, which can be spent at the Class Counter to get specialized bonuses themed after each class.

Each Add-on Skill you unlock is an immediate, permanent, account-wide bonus. Furthermore, every Add-on Skill set grants a 1% bonus to EXP earned, Meseta gained, and Rare Drop Rate, up to a bonus of +10%.

You do not need to be a specific class to benefit from an Add-on Skill!

tl;dr

If you just want to put a few levels in all of them quickly before maxing them out, a subjective priority of unlock would be this order:

  1. Bouncer (To be able to regenerate PP while using the Photon Dash/Glide)
  2. Braver (Increase to passive Critical Hit Rate, essential for higher level weapons)
  3. Fighter (Increase to Critical Hit damage, affects all classes)
  4. Hunter, Ranger, or Force, depending on main weapon
  5. Slayer (Increases Critical Hit rate against stunned enemies)
  6. Gunner (Boosts on-hit Photon Blast build rate)
  7. Techter (Boosts passive Photon Blast build rate)
  8. Waker (Boosts maximum PP, lowest priority)

The most important immediate boosts to reroll for with higher rank generation methods are arguably Slayer to use your Photon Blast more often, Ranger to deal more damage with your Photon Blast, and Techter to gain extra HP and damage resist. Others are more conditional. Further information or detailed reroll information is below.

Generation

Every Add-on Skill will generate with a Main Effect and two Sub Effects. The Main Effect will always occur when generating an Add-on Skill, while the two Sub Effects will be randomly chosen.

Once you unlock a specific level in the Main Effect, that will be the lowest level it can roll at. However, Sub Effects can roll at any level, depending on the generation type used.
